CMS 3D CMS Logo

SmartPropagator Member List

This is the complete list of members for SmartPropagator, including all inherited members.

clone() const overrideSmartPropagatorinlinevirtual
getGenPropagator() constSmartPropagator
getTkPropagator() constSmartPropagator
initTkVolume(float epsilon)SmartPropagatorprivate
insideTkVol(const FreeTrajectoryState &fts) constSmartPropagator
insideTkVol(const Surface &surface) constSmartPropagator
insideTkVol(const Cylinder &cylin) constSmartPropagator
insideTkVol(const Plane &plane) constSmartPropagator
magneticField() const overrideSmartPropagatorinlinevirtual
propagate(STA const &state, SUR const &surface) constSmartPropagatorinline
propagate(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est) const finalSmartPropagatorinline
propagate(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est1, const GlobalPoint &pDest2) const finalSmartPropagatorinline
propagate(const FreeTrajectoryState &ftsStart, const reco::BeamSpot &beamSpot) const finalSmartPropagatorinline
Propagator::propagate(STA const &state, SUR const &surface) constPropagatorinline
Propagator::propagate(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est) const finalPropagatorinlinevirtual
Propagator::propagate(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est1, const GlobalPoint &pDest2) const finalPropagatorinlinevirtual
Propagator::propagate(const FreeTrajectoryState &ftsStart, const reco::BeamSpot &beamSpot) const finalPropagatorinlinevirtual
propagateWithPath(const FreeTrajectoryState &fts, const Plane &plane) const overrideSmartPropagatorprivatevirtual
propagateWithPath(const FreeTrajectoryState &fts, const Cylinder &cylinder) const overrideSmartPropagatorprivatevirtual
propagateWithPath(const TrajectoryStateOnSurface &tsos, const Plane &sur) const overrideSmartPropagatorprivatevirtual
propagateWithPath(const TrajectoryStateOnSurface &tsos, const Cylinder &sur) const overrideSmartPropagatorprivatevirtual
propagateWithPath(const FreeTrajectoryState &, const Surface &) const finalSmartPropagator
propagateWithPath(const FreeTrajectoryState &, const Plane &) const=0SmartPropagator
propagateWithPath(const FreeTrajectoryState &, const Cylinder &) const=0SmartPropagator
propagateWithPath(const TrajectoryStateOnSurface &tsos, const Surface &sur) const finalSmartPropagator
propagateWithPath(const TrajectoryStateOnSurface &tsos, const Plane &sur) constSmartPropagatorinline
propagateWithPath(const TrajectoryStateOnSurface &tsos, const Cylinder &sur) constSmartPropagatorinline
propagateWithPath(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est) constSmartPropagator
propagateWithPath(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est1, const GlobalPoint &pDest2) constSmartPropagator
propagateWithPath(const FreeTrajectoryState &ftsStart, const reco::BeamSpot &beamSpot) constSmartPropagator
Propagator::propagateWithPath(const FreeTrajectoryState &, const Surface &) const finalPropagatorvirtual
Propagator::propagateWithPath(const TrajectoryStateOnSurface &tsos, const Surface &sur) const finalPropagatorvirtual
Propagator::propagateWithPath(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est) constPropagatorvirtual
Propagator::propagateWithPath(const FreeTrajectoryState &ftsStart, const GlobalPoint &pDest1, const GlobalPoint &pDest2) constPropagatorvirtual
Propagator::propagateWithPath(const FreeTrajectoryState &ftsStart, const reco::BeamSpot &beamSpot) constPropagatorvirtual
propagationDirection() const finalPropagatorinlinevirtual
Propagator(PropagationDirection dir=alongMomentum)Propagatorinlineexplicit
setMaxDirectionChange(float phiMax)Propagatorinlinevirtual
setPropagationDirection(PropagationDirection dir) overrideSmartPropagatorinlinevirtual
SmartPropagator(const Propagator *aTkProp, const Propagator *aGenProp, const MagneticField *field, PropagationDirection dir=alongMomentum, float epsilon=5)SmartPropagator
SmartPropagator(const Propagator &aTkProp, const Propagator &aGenProp, const MagneticField *field, PropagationDirection dir=alongMomentum, float epsilon=5)SmartPropagator
SmartPropagator(const SmartPropagator &)SmartPropagator
theDirPropagatorprivate
theFieldSmartPropagatorprivate
theGenPropSmartPropagatorprivate
theTkPropSmartPropagatorprivate
theTkVolumeSmartPropagatorprivate
~Propagator()Propagatorvirtual
~SmartPropagator() overrideSmartPropagator